Grasping How Car Immobilizers Work
Car immobilizers function as sophisticated security devices designed to prevent your vehicle from being stolen. They work by blocking the engine's ability to start unless a valid code is present. This transponder transmits a unique signal to the immobilizer, that then confirms and allows the engine to crank. Without this communication, the car will remain immobile, effectively stopping theft.
- Here's how these systems function:
- When you insert the ignition key, a signal is sent from the key to the immobilizer module.
- The immobilizer compares this transmission to its stored data.
- If there's a alignment, the immobilizer grants permission for the engine to start.
- Should there be no match, the engine stays disabled, preventing theft.

Common Car Immobilizer Problems and Solutions
Immobilizers are essential safety features in modern vehicles, preventing theft by stopping the engine from starting without the correct key. However, these systems can sometimes fail, leaving you stranded. Frequent problems include a dead battery resulting in immobilizer failure, faulty sensors misinterpreting the key signal, or even a programming error within the system. If your car won't start and you suspect an immobilizer problem, check your battery first. If it's good, try swapping your key fob batteries. For persistent issues, consult a qualified mechanic who can diagnose and repair the underlying fault.
- Listed here are some further tips for dealing with immobilizer problems:
- Make sure your key fob is properly programmed to your vehicle.
- Refrain from harming the key fob, as this can impact its signal.
- Look for professional help if you are unsuccessful to resolve the issue yourself.
